Brick restoration services involve repairing, cleaning, and restoring brickwork to improve both the appearance and structural integrity of a property. Over time, bricks can become damaged by weather, age, or environmental factors, leading to issues such as crumbling mortar, chipped bricks, or discoloration. Skilled contractors use specialized techniques to remove stains, repoint mortar joints, replace damaged bricks, and seal surfaces to prevent future deterioration. This process helps maintain the original character of a building while ensuring it remains safe and stable.
Many problems can signal the need for brick restoration. Cracks or crumbling mortar joints often indicate that the brickwork is weakening and may require repointing or replacement. Discoloration, staining, or efflorescence can detract from a building’s curb appeal and may be signs of moisture infiltration. Additionally, bricks that are chipped or spalling can compromise the strength of the wall and should be repaired promptly. The overview below groups typical Brick Restoration proj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Riverton, UT.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- minor brick restoration jobs, such as fixing cracks or replacing individual bricks, typically range from $250-$600. Many routine repairs fall within this middle range, depending on the extent of damage and materials needed.
Surface Cleaning and Repointing - cleaning and repointing work usually costs between $1,000-$3,000 for most residential projects. Larger, more detailed jobs can reach $4,000 or more, but these are less common.
Full Restoration Projects - extensive restoration of a brick façade or structure can vary widely, often from $3,500-$8,000. Many projects fall into the middle of this range, with larger or more complex projects exceeding $10,000 in some cases.
Complete Replacement - replacing entire sections or an entire brick wall typically starts around $5,000 and can go well above $15,000 for large or intricate replacements. Such projects are less frequent and depend heavily on the scale of work needed.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
